Ilya is here again. Today, I’d like to tell you about my son Savva and the amazing connection between generations.
I was born into a family of chess fanatics. After finishing his engineering career at one of the factories built by Henry Ford , my grandfather completely switched to chess. He became the head of a chess club and a professional chess judge. Grandmother won prizes in local competitions among women.
My father, an architect and constructor, is also a rabid chess lover and plays really well. When I was a child, our house was decorated with portraits of world chess champions. I naturally couldn't help turning into a chess player with such a background. My father and grandfather decided that I would become the new world chess champion. Literally a year after my birth, they went all-in with my chess education. I learned to move the chessmen properly before I could even walk. But nothing worked.
Children often do not follow the path of their parents. By the time I was seven, I’d despised chess terribly and never returned to it. However, I fell in love with puzzles and programmed on IBM PC compatible computer. In 1996, as a student, I won the university student competition in programming; and then the national one.
My son and co-inventor in WOWCUBE, Savva, was born in 2004. In 2016 I tried to teach him programming on an Arduino electronics kit. We came up with the idea of our WOWCube© device together during these lessons. We 3D-printed and assembled our first prototype, patented the technology, and founded our company right from our home in Novato, California.
Fate is wonderful. Savva denied all my programming classes and told me he was not interested. Recalling the story of myself learning chess, I didn't insist. What is most surprising, however, is that Savva fell in love with chess. And now he's just a wild chess fan. You can find him on Chess.com under the nickname Gitig. He plays day and night, even with his grandfather who lives in another country.
